+1 Cable or Fios would be much better options if available at your location.
Otherwise I would lean towards the same company that your normal cell phone is with, assuming you get a strong signal and are reasonably happy with them. I have both AT&T and Verizon USB cell modems for work due to coverage differences. Honestly the AT&T ones work great everywhere except one customer site, where Verizon is the only game in town.
Beware the 5GB limits -- the costs can go up steeply once you max that out -- which is not hard to do with heavy video or itunes kind of usage but unlikely you'd hit it with regular web surfing and email sort of stuff.
